Doosan Infracore Engine BG Wins General Motors (GM) Supplier Quality Excellence Award for Two Consecutive Years
2020.03.31

Doosan Infracore Engine BG, a provider of engine blocks to General Motors (GM), has received the GM Supplier Quality Excellence Award for the second consecutive year.

On March 31, the company announced that it was recognized as the ‘Best Supplier’ of engine & transmission by GM during its 2019 Supplier Quality Excellence Award ceremony. The award recipients are chosen by a panel of GM executives in different departments to honor those that distinguish themselves by going above and beyond GM’s requirements in terms of technology, quality, delivery and production.

The Engine BG annually supplies approximately two hundred thousand units of engine blocks to GM Korea and Uzbekistan. An engine block is a basic structure upon which all engine components are mounted. The engine blocks supplied by Doosan Infracore Engine BG are used in GM’s 1,500c and 1,800cc class passenger cars.

“We would like to express our appreciation to Doosan Infracore for promptly responding to our requirements despite the adverse market conditions last year”, said Richard Demuynck, Executive Director of Global Supplier Quality & Development at GM. “We honored Doosan Infracore as our best supplier, in recognition of its significant contribution in boosting our competitiveness by delivering the improved innovative quality”.

Executive Vice President of Doosan Infracore, Joonho Yoo, the head of Engine BG said, “To further strengthen our partnership with GM, we will continuously strive for stable supply through quality enhancement and schedule compliance”.
